Transaction 38efe3f74c71ba886b237ac22ffad216193cf9a22ddc879eeb9c9fa89ab62620

2 Input
2 Outputs
  • 38efe3f74c71ba886b237ac22ffad216193cf9a22ddc879eeb9c9fa89ab62620:0
  • value  3527070662
    address  1MZwhQkkt9wy8Mwm4rx5W3AYiDCJLasffn
  • 38efe3f74c71ba886b237ac22ffad216193cf9a22ddc879eeb9c9fa89ab62620:1
  • value  20000000000
    address  1Yk3Dy2LRVQn5KXeChDBwTWYutMN1bhUv